Learning outcomes |
This Course aims to provide an introduction to the study of quality management. At the end of the course, students must be able to discuss the concept of quality, to describe the evolution of quality management systems, to explain the main contributions of the "gurus" of quality, to explain the principles of total quality management, to apply the various quality tools taught in classes, to identify key players in the Portuguese Quality System and to describe the purpose and implications of certification.
